N375 MAF is a 1996 Mitsubishi Delica in Silver with a 2,830c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55%.

Across all 1996 Mitsubishi Delica models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.3% with a typical mileage of 131,158 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mitsubishi Delica fails its MOT is steering rack gaiter split, accounting for 3,550 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N375 MAF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mitsubishi Delica typ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 30 years old, this Mitsubishi Delica is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
